What is the principle of extraterritoriality in Brazilian criminal law?
The principle of extraterritoriality establishes that Brazilian criminal law can be applied to crimes committed outside the national territory in certain specific cases, such as when the perpetrator is Brazilian and the crime is classified in Brazilian legislation, when the crime affects interests or legal assets protected by Brazilian law, or when there are international treaties that allow the application of Brazilian law abroad.
What is the legal protection for the rights of people in a situation of lack of access to the protection of the rights of people affected by human trafficking in the Dominican Republic?
In the Dominican Republic, legal protection has been established to guarantee the rights of people affected by human trafficking. There are laws and policies that seek to prevent and combat human trafficking, protect victims and prosecute those responsible for this crime. The identification, assistance and protection of trafficking victims is promoted, including access to health services, accommodation, legal advice and social reintegration. In addition, awareness-raising, training and international cooperation actions are carried out to address this problem in a comprehensive manner.
What are the basic principles of AML legislation in Guatemala?
Basic principles include customer identification and due diligence, reporting suspicious transactions, and establishing anti-money laundering programs.
